Highlights
- Palmetto spends 19.9% less per student than Beaufort.
- The Student Teacher Ratio is 41.0% higher in Palmetto than in Beaufort. (lower means fewer students in each classroom).
- Palmetto had 11.3% fewer residents who had graduated High School compared to Beaufort
